Practical System Integration Guidance


Integrating the SIEMENS 1TL0003-3AA62-1AA4 IE3 motor into existing industrial setups requires careful planning. Ensure the power supply is robust and correctly configured to match the motor's voltage and frequency requirements; consult the motor's nameplate for precise specifications. For optimal performance and longevity, proper alignment with driven equipment is critical to minimize vibration and mechanical stress. Wiring should adhere to industrial electrical standards, using appropriately sized conductors and secure connections within a suitable junction box or control panel. Commissioning involves a gradual ramp-up to operational speed, monitoring temperature and vibration levels to detect any anomalies early. Compatibility with variable frequency drives (VFDs) is common for IE3 motors, allowing for speed control and further energy savings, but ensuring the VFD is rated for the motor's power and configured with appropriate motor protection parameters is essential.


Operation and Risk Mitigation


Operating the SIEMENS 1TL0003-3AA62-1AA4 motor requires adherence to safety protocols to mitigate risks. Before initiating operation, confirm that all safety guards are in place and that the motor is properly grounded. During operation, monitor the motor's temperature and listen for unusual noises, which can indicate bearing wear or other mechanical issues. Overloading the motor beyond its rated capacity can lead to overheating and premature failure; utilize load monitoring devices or ensure the driven equipment's load is within specified limits. In case of an overcurrent trip, allow the motor to cool down before attempting to restart, and investigate the cause of the trip—whether it's a power surge, a mechanical jam, or a wiring fault. Regular maintenance, including lubrication of bearings and inspection of electrical connections, is crucial for preventing operational disruptions and ensuring safe, continuous performance.
